Here is some information about the online classes:

  • 2 x video links of pre-recorded sessions are emailed out, fortnightly. That way, you can work between the 2 sessions and alternate them. It is recommended you do a Physiotonic session 2-3 times per week. You have 24/7 access to the videos in that 2 week period so can do the classes at anytime that is convenient to you.
  • The videos cannot be downloaded, only viewed. They are also password protected.
  • Videos run for approx. 50 mins.
  • You will need exercises bands (which can be purchased) and a set of light hand weights.
  • Individual consultations are available to help get you started.
